Saving Clips to a Computer
Savi ng Clips to a C omputer
Use the software on the supplied Canon XF Utilities CD-ROM to transfer
clips in the camcorder to a computer to save them. The CD-ROM
contains the following.
Canon XF Utility: Browser for transferring clips to a computer, playing
back and checking video, and managing clips.
Plugins for non-linear editing (NLE) software: The plugins allow you to
transfer clips from a computer or a CF card (connected via USB reader to
a computer) to the NLE software. The following plugins are included.
- Avid's NLE software plugins (for computers running Windows or Mac OS)
- Canon XF Plugin for Avid Media Access
- Canon XF Plugin 64 for Avid Media Access
- Apple's NLE software plugins (for computers running Mac OS)
- Canon XF Plugin for Final Cut Pro
- Canon XF Plugin for Final Cut Pro X
The instruction manual for each module provides more details. Refer to
Viewing the Software Instruction Manuals (0 159) for details on
accessing the manuals. Refer to Web sites such as your local Canon Web
site for the latest information on software.
